पूर्वं ते संप्रसूयन्ते ब्रह्मणो मनसा इह। ततः प्रजाः प्रतिष्ठाप्य जनमेवाश्रयन्ति ते ।। ३९.
First, they are produced here by the mind of Brahma; then, having established the creatures, they take refuge only in the world of Jana.
कल्पदाहप्रदीप्तेषु तदा कालेषु तेषु वै। भूरा दिषु महान्तेषु भृशं व्याप्तेष्वथाग्निना ।। ३९.
At those times, when the fires of the end of the age blaze forth, the earth in all directions, in the vast regions, is thoroughly pervaded by fire.
शिखा संवर्त्तका ज्ञेया प्राप्नुवन्ति सदा जनाः। यामादयो गणाः सर्वे महर्लोकनिवासिनः ।। ३९.
The flames called Saṃvartaka are to be understood; all beings, including the groups beginning with the Yamas, and all the inhabitants of the Maharloka, reach them.
महर्लोकेषु दीप्तेषु जनमेवाश्रयन्ति ते। सर्वे सूक्ष्मशरीरास्ते तत्रस्थास्तु भवन्ति ते ।। ३९.
When the Maharlokas are ablaze, those beings take refuge only in the world of Jana; all those with subtle bodies remain established there.
तेषां ते तुल्यसामर्थ्यास्तुल्यमूर्त्तिधरास्तथा । जन लोके विवर्त्तन्ते यावत्संप्लवते जगत् ।। ३९.
With equal power and similar forms, they move about in the world of Jana, as long as the universe is submerged.
व्युष्टायान्तु रजन्यां वै ब्रह्मणोऽव्यक्तयोनिनः। अहरादौ प्रसूयन्ते पूर्ववत्क्रमशास्त्विह ।। ३९.
When the night of Brahma, whose origin is unmanifest, has ended, at the beginning of the day, they are produced here again in order, as before.
स्वायम्भुवादयः सर्वे मरीच्यन्तास्तु साधकाः। देवास्ते वै पुनस्तेषां जायन्ते निधनेष्विह ।। ३९.
All the accomplished ones, from Svayambhuva and the rest up to Marici, and the gods, are born again here among them at the time of dissolution.
यामादयः क्रमेणैव कनिष्ठाद्याः प्रजापतेः। पूर्वं पूर्वं प्रसूयन्ते पश्चिमे पश्चचिमास्तथा। देवान्वये देवता हि सप्त सम्भूतयः स्मृताः। व्यतीताः कल्यजास्तेषां तिस्रः शिष्टास्तथा परे ।। ३९.
The groups beginning with the Yamas, in order from the youngest onward, are produced first, and the later ones afterwards; among the gods, seven divine generations are remembered; of these, those born in the Kali age have passed, and three remain for the future.
आवर्त्तमाना देवास्ते क्रमेणैते न सर्व्वशः। गत्वा जवन्तवीभावन्दशकृत्वः पुनः पुनः ।। ३९.
These gods, revolving in order, not all at once, having attained the state of Javanta ten times, return again and again.
ततस्ते वै गणाः सर्व्वे दृष्ट्वा भावेष्वनित्यताम्। भाविनोऽर्थस्य च बलात् पुण्याख्यातिबलेन च ।। ३९.
Then, seeing impermanence in all existences and, by the force of merit known as puṇya, as well as the power of what is to come,
निवृत्तवृत्तयः सर्वे स्वस्थाः सुमनसस्तथा। वैराजे तूपपद्यन्ते लोकमुत्सृज्य तज्जनम् ।। ३९.
All of them, with restrained activities, being self-possessed and of good mind, are born in the world of Viraja, having left that world of beings.
ततोऽन्येनैव कालेन नित्ययुक्तास्तपस्विनः। कथनाच्चैव धर्मस्य तेषां ते जज्ञिरेऽन्वये ।। ३९.
Then, at another time, those ascetics always engaged in austerity, and by the narration of dharma, are born in their lineage.
ईहोत्पन्नास्ततस्ते वै स्थाना आपूरयन्त्युत। देवत्वे च ऋषित्वे च मनुष्यन्वे च सर्वशः ।। ३९.
Then, those who are born there fill the stations, whether in divinity, in rishihood, or in humanity, in every way.
एवं देवगणाः सर्वे दशकृत्वो निवर्त्त्य वै। वैराजेषूपपन्नास्ते दश तिष्ठन्त्युपप्लवान् ।। ३९.
Thus, all the hosts of gods, having returned ten times, are born in the Viraja worlds and remain there for ten cycles of dissolution.
पूर्णे पूर्णे ततः कल्पे स्थित्वा वैराजके पुनः। ब्रह्मलोके विवर्त्तंते पूर्व्वपूर्व्वक्रमेण तु ।। ३९.
Then, at the completion of each kalpa, having stayed in the Viraja world, they again revolve in the world of Brahma, in the same order as before.
एतस्मिन् ब्रह्मलोके तु कल्पे वैराजके गते। वैराजं पुनरप्येके कल्पस्थानमकल्पयन् ।। ३९.
When, in this Brahma world, the Viraja kalpa has passed, some again establish the Viraja as the place of the kalpa.
एवं पूर्व्वानुपूर्व्येण ब्रह्मलोकगतेन वै। एवं तेषु व्यतीतेषु तपसा परिकल्पिते। वैराजे तूपपद्यन्ते दशकृत्वो निवर्त्तते ।। ३९.
Thus, in succession, for those who have gone to the world of Brahma, and for those who have passed through these, established by austerity, they are born in the Viraja world, returning ten times.
एवं देवयुगानीह व्यतीतानि सहस्रशः। निधनं ब्रह्मलोके तु गतानामृषिभिः सह ।। ३९.
Thus, thousands of divine ages have passed here, along with the sages who have gone to dissolution in the world of Brahma.
सूत उवाच।. न शक्यमानुपूर्वेण तेषां वक्तुं प्रविस्तरम्। अनादित्वाच्च कालस्य ह्यसं ख्यानाच्च सर्वशः। एवमेव न सन्देहो यथावत्कथितं मया ।। ३९.
Sūta said: It is not possible to recount their stories in detail, in sequence, because time is without beginning and all is unmanifest; thus, there is no doubt, what I have told is as it truly is.
तदुपश्रुत्य वाक्यार्थमृषयः संशयान्विताः। सूतमाहुः पुराणज्ञं व्यासशिष्यं महा मतिम् ।। ३९.
Hearing those words and their meaning, the sages, filled with doubt, addressed Sūta, the knower of the Purāṇas, disciple of Vyāsa, of great wisdom.
ऋषय ऊचुः।। वैराजास्ते यदाहारा यत्सत्त्वाश्च यदाश्रयाः। तिष्ठन्ति चैव यत्कालं तन्नो ब्रूहि यथातथम् ।। ३९.
The sages said: Tell us truly about the Vairājas—their sustenance, their essence, their abode, and how long they remain; reveal this to us as it is.
तदुक्तमृषिभिर्वाक्यं श्रुत्वा लोकार्थतत्त्ववित्। सूतः पौराणिको वाक्यं विनयेनेदमब्रवीत् ।। ३९.
Having heard the words spoken by the sages, Sūta, the Purāṇic expert, knower of the truth of worldly matters, spoke these words with humility.
ततः प्राप्यन्त ते सर्व्वे शुद्धिशुद्धतमाश्च ये। आभूत संप्लवास्तत्र दश तिष्ठन्ति तेजनाः ।। ३९.
Then, all those who are supremely pure, having attained purification, remain there after the dissolution of beings; ten such people exist there.
सर्वे सूक्ष्मशरीरास्ते विद्वांसो घनमूर्त्तयः। स्थितलोकास्थितत्वाच्च तेषां भूतं न विद्यते ।। ३९.
All are subtle-bodied, wise, and possess dense forms; because their worlds are stable, they have no material existence.
ऊचुः सनत्कुमाराद्याः सिद्धास्ते थोगधर्मिणः। ख्यातिं नैमित्तिकीं तेषां पर्य्याये समुपस्थिते ।। ३९.
Sanatkumāra and others, accomplished and possessing yogic qualities, spoke; their fame arises at the appointed time.
स्थानत्यागे मनश्चापि युगपत्संप्रवर्त्तते। ऊचुः सर्व्वे तदान्योऽन्यं वैराजाञ्छुद्धबुद्धयः ।। ३९.
When they relinquish their place, their minds simultaneously engage; then all those pure-minded Vairājas converse with one another.
एवमेव महाभागाः प्रणवं सम्प्रविश्य ह। ब्रह्मलोके प्रवर्त्तानस्तन्नः श्रेयो भविष्यति ।। ३९.
In this way, O illustrious ones, entering the sacred syllable Om, they proceed to the world of Brahma; that will be our highest good.
एवमुक्त्वा तदा सर्वे ब्रह्मान्ते व्यवसायिनः। योजयित्वा तदा सर्व्वे वर्त्तन्ते योगधर्म्मिणः ।। ३९.
Having spoken thus, all, intent at the end of Brahma's day, unite and then continue as practitioners of yoga.
तत्रैव सम्प्रलीयन्ते शान्ता दीपार्चिषो यथा। ब्रह्मकायमवर्त्तन्त पुनरावृत्तिदुर्ल्लभम् ।।. ३९.
There, they dissolve, peaceful like the flame of a lamp; they attain the body of Brahma, and return is difficult.
लोकं तं समनुप्राप्य सर्व्वे ते भावनामयम्। आनन्दं ब्रह्मणः प्राप्य ह्यमृतत्वाय ते गताः ।। ३९.
Having reached that world, all, composed of contemplation, attain the bliss of Brahma and proceed to immortality.
